#270602 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#270602 is composed of 15.3% red, 2.4%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 84.6% magenta, 94.9% yellow and 84.7% black. It has a hue angle of 6.5 degrees, a saturation of 90.2% and a lightness of 8%. #270602 color hex could be obtained by blending #4e0c04 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330000.

#270602 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#270602 has RGB values of R:39, G:6,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.85, Y:0.95, K:0.85. Its decimal value is 2557442.
